Ahh yes the Cannonball run movies were excellent, I still love to watch them, the movies were based on actual races that took place from 1971- 1979 that was called the Cannonball Baker Sea to Shining Sea Memorial Trophy Dash, that ran from Newyork to Redondo Beach California.
Most of the weird and outlandish vehicles and scenes from the movie were from the actual races.

Raptory, that movie was called "Duel" starring Dennis Weaver. it was Steven Spielberg's first big break in movies.
it's a classic among film students.

btw, the car was a Plymouth Valiant.
